Output d667cad17e81805cbdaa66fbb975fc12bf5575430a30eaa614e3807dbe875faf:25

value
2139306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d81f9ba01c0fe3479df521c1c5983a12ddba5e8d OP_EQUAL
address
3MPmk8oY2JEqgkFSwNKMZoD72Euaw9dJoH
transaction
d667cad17e81805cbdaa66fbb975fc12bf5575430a30eaa614e3807dbe875faf
spent
true